Resumen:
Fluorapatite (FA) layers with different thickness on porous 3 mol% yttria-partially stabilized zirconia (Y-PSZ) substrates have been fabricated by dipping porous zirconia tapes into aqueous fluorapatite slurries. Two different binders,poly(vinyl)alcohol (PVA) and latex were used to prepare the fluorapatite dip coating slips. The influence of the suspension properties and the porous structure of the tape surfaces (top and bottom) on the formation rate and consequently on the layer thickness formed on each surface were studied. A greater initial thickness of the layer adhered was found for the tapes dip coated in the FA slip with latex; for immersion times>0, the casting rate at the top surface of the tapes was greater than that at the bottom surface for both dip-coating slips. The higher casting rate of the slips with latex produced layers with thickness 8-9 times greater on both tape surfaces relative to the slip prepared with PVA.
